A breakdown of GLM-5.3-flash's efficiency story:
- Outperforms GLM-5.2 across domains at roughly 1/10 the cost.
- Total params stay at GLM-4.5 scale, but active params dropped from 32B to 18B and layers from 92 to 45 — both nearly halved.
- Hybrid linear + sparse attention cuts per-layer attention compute, and a smaller average KV cache compounds on longer sequences.
- Visual intelligence plus RL: coding gives the model a proxy for expressing and testing world knowledge to improve multimodality.
- The creation of flash was co-authored by the GLM-5.3 infrastructure agent, handling kernels, finding performance bottlenecks, and improving the serving stack.
